Today I woke up at 8.15 pm and scrolled social media a few times.


Today I woke up at 8.:15 pm and scrolled social media a few timesfor a while. Today I woke up at 8:15 pm and scrolled social media for a while.

For a while = describing the general measure of time A few times = counting how many times it was done You wouldn't typically count how many times you scrolled from topic to topic (1, 2, 3, 4...); you'd describe how much time you spent doing it (10 minutes)

I have been working on data analysis, data science..


I have been working on data analysis, data science.. I have been working on data analysis, data science.

If data analysis and data science are the same thing to you, keep the comma. If these are two different subjects to you, use "and"

I have been working on data analysis, data science.. I have been working on data analysis, data science.

If you're considering them in the same "group," then you can use a comma. But if data analysis and data science are two different things, then put "and" between them.

Maybe all of this text is short :) but its hard for me but keep going on!


Maybe all of this text is short :) but it's hard for me buto keep going on! Maybe all of this text is short :) but it's hard for me to keep going!

It's = it is Its = possessive of it

Maybe all of this text is short :) butand it's hard for me but. But (I'll) keep going on! Maybe all of this text is short :) and it's hard for me. But (I'll) keep going on!

Maybe add the :) to the end of the sentence? Natives do add them in the middle though. Its = possessive (The dog won't let go of its bone) It's = It is (It's a plane!)
